FAQs about boutique hotels in Malta

We hope these answers help you in organizing your upcoming trip

Which boutique hotels in Malta offer unique views?
For stunning views, consider Hotel Juliani - Boutique Hotel overlooking Spinola Bay and Tritoni Valletta Boutique Hotel, which provides panoramic sights of Valletta's skyline.
Which boutique hotels are family-friendly in Malta?
The Village Boutique And Spa offers family-friendly amenities such as spacious rooms and a children's pool. Park Lane Boutique Aparthotel also caters to families with its apartment-style accommodations.
What are some top-rated boutique hotels according to guest reviews?
Highly rated properties include Casa Ellul - Small Luxury Hotels Of The World and Hugo'S Boutique Hotel - Adults Only, known for their exceptional service and aesthetic appeal.
Which boutique hotels in Malta are ideal for couples?
Couples may enjoy a romantic stay at Avalon Boutique, featuring luxurious rooms and a tranquil atmosphere, or Central 214 Boutique Hotel, which offers intimate dining and a great location for exploring.

Exploring Boutique Hotels in Malta

This guide provides key insights into boutique hotels in Malta, evaluating 41 unique properties, ideal for travelers seeking a distinctive experience.

Nightly rates typically range from $100 to $250 USD.

41 boutique hotels are available throughout Malta.

Peak travel seasons are April to June and September to October.

Local tourism tax is approximately €0.50 (around $0.55) per person, per night.

Most boutique hotels are located within 2 km of key sites like Valletta, Mdina, and local beaches.
